Notre-Dame-de-Lourdes: two cyclists hit by a vehicle, one succumbs to his injuries

A 31-year-old cyclist lost her life overnight from Saturday to Sunday after being hit the day before by a vehicle with another cyclist in Notre-Dame-de-Lourdes, in Centre-du-Québec.

The accident occurred around 8:30 p.m. Saturday on Route 265 when the two companions were cycling on the northbound road collided with a vehicle traveling in the same direction, said the spokesperson for the Sûreté du Québec (SQ), Nicolas Scholtus.

When police arrived at the scene, the two cyclists were transported to a hospital.

The 31-year-old succumbed to her injuries a few hours later.

As for the 29-year-old, he was seriously injured, but his life was never in danger.

A collision investigation officer went to the scene on Saturday to determine the causes and circumstances of the event.

Reenactmentists went to the scene on Sunday morning.
